Abstract
In order to clarify the correlation between the analgesic and antipyretic effects of aspirin and salicylic acid concentration, a jaw-opening reflex test and pyrogenic test were performed under the presence of aspirin, and the corresponding plasma concentration of salicylic acid was measured using rabbits. The analgesic effect of aspirin determined by jaw-opening reflex was significantly dependent on plasma level. The antipyretic effect of aspirin obtained by the pyrogenic test was also significantly dependent on plasma level. A closer correlation was demonstrated between the integral antipyretic effect and integral plasma level of salicylic acid.
